How do you see the office environment evolving in the coming year and how is Poly adapting to these changes?

We expect the current trend in open plan offices designed to encourage collaboration to continue. This can create enormous competitive advantages for businesses that harness their talent, but it often means that knowledge workers struggle to concentrate in these environments. We design headsets that manage voice, noise and media to ensure these valuable team members can make the most out of modern office design regardless of the task they are working on.
